SAFETY MEASURES
Incorrect use of this appliance may
cause personal injury and damage to
your vacuum cleaner.
Use for its intended purpose only. The
manufacturer is not responsible for
any injury or damage resulting from
incorrect use or handling (see also
Guarantee Terms).
For domestic use only. Not for outdoor
or commercial use.
Keep the parts away from heat sources,
hot objects and open ame.
Do not use the nozzles on wet
surfaces.
Do not use the kit to vacuum up
matches, hot ashes, cigarette butts,
hard or sharp objects, wet or damp
substances, combustible materials
(petrol, solvents, etc.) or vapour from
these.
Do not use to vacuum ne sand or dust
– e.g. plaster, brick dust and the like.
Ensure that you keep clothing, hair and
body parts away from the nozzles and
their moving parts.
Always observe the instructions and
safety measures for your vacuum
cleaner.
